きろく

特筆すべき記録のまとめ

yukicoder レベル2問題

yukicoder:No.914 Omiyage

問題 解法 解答 問題 https://yukicoder.me/problems/no/914 解法 国 [1, N / 2) での買い物の仕方と,国 [N / 2, N] での買い物の仕方をそれぞれ全列挙し,前者のそれぞれの金額について,後者との和が最も K に近くなるような後者の買い物の仕方を二分探索…

yukicoder:No.816 Beautiful tuples

問題 解法 解答 問題 yukicoder.me 解法 A + B は C の倍数であるので,C は A + B の約数となる.よって,A + B の約数を列挙し,これらを C の候補とし,条件を満たす候補があるかどうかを試せばよい.O(√(A + B)). 解答 yukicoder.me

yukicoder:No.811 約数の個数の最大化

問題 解法 解答 問題 yukicoder.me 解法 N の素因数をあらかじめ求めておき,1 ~ N - 1 の全ての数について素因数を求め,N の素因数と共通しているものが K 以上あるものは約数の個数を計算し,その約数の個数を最大化するように更新していく.最大の約数の…

yukicoder:No.806 木を道に

問題 解法 解答 問題 yukicoder.me 解法 まず,各頂点の次数を求める.これは,A, B に対して map を使ってもいいし,ただの配列でいい.これで求まった次数のうち,3 以上のものに関して操作をしたい.3 以上のものに関しては 2 まで次数を減らさなくてはい…